Understanding Hernia Surgery
Hernias occur when an organ or tissue pushes through a weak spot in the abdominal wall. Surgery is often recommended to repair the defect and prevent potential complications such as obstruction or strangulation. Types of Hernia Surgery
There are several surgical approaches to hernia repair, and the choice depends on the type, size, and location of the hernia:
-
Open Hernia Repair: Involves a single incision over the hernia site. Surgeons repair the defect and sometimes use a mesh to reinforce the abdominal wall.
-
Laparoscopic Hernia Repair: Uses small incisions and a camera to guide the surgery. This minimally invasive technique often leads to quicker recovery and less post-operative pain.
-
Robotic-Assisted Surgery: A high-precision technique where a robotic system assists the surgeon, offering enhanced control and visualization.
Recovery Considerations
Recovery timelines can vary depending on the surgery type. Open repair generally requires a slightly longer healing period, while laparoscopic and robotic-assisted surgeries often allow patients to return to normal activities sooner. Following post-operative instructions is critical for avoiding complications and ensuring successful healing.
Post-Operative Care Tips
-
Keep the incision area clean and dry.
-
Take prescribed medications as directed.
-
Avoid lifting heavy objects or strenuous activities for several weeks.
-
Attend all follow-up appointments for proper monitoring.

Diet and Lifestyle After Surgery
Maintaining a healthy diet is important for healing. Eating foods rich in fiber, protein, and vitamins promotes tissue repair and prevents constipation. Staying hydrated and avoiding smoking also supports a smooth recovery.
When to Seek Medical Advice
After surgery, contact your doctor if you notice unusual swelling, redness, fever, or severe pain. Early detection of complications ensures timely treatment and a better recovery outcome.

FAQs:
What are the main differences between open and laparoscopic hernia surgery? Open surgery involves a larger incision, while laparoscopic surgery uses smaller incisions and often results in quicker recovery and less pain.
Which hernia surgery option has the fastest recovery time? Laparoscopic and robotic-assisted surgeries generally allow faster return to normal activities compared to open repair.
Is mesh always used in hernia surgery? Mesh is commonly used to reinforce the abdominal wall, but the decision depends on the type of hernia and surgeon’s recommendation.
Can hernia surgery be performed on patients with other health conditions? Yes, hernia surgery can often be performed safely with proper pre-operative evaluation and planning.
